Tropical Mangosteen Freeze Dried
Wow, another crazy unexpected TJ's product. Mangosteen is typically advertised as a "superfruit", i.e. particularly strong nutritional and antioxidant content (Not sure this claim is true, but it's tasty.)

The freeze-dried version has the same texture as freeze-dried ice cream (or f-d anything, I imagine), but is sweet and slightly crunchy. I could eat these all day and if I did, the entire bag has 170 calories and 1 gram of fat.

The pit is left in, as when freeze dried it becomes crunchy and essentially the same texture as the rest of the fruit.

I love these, and it's one of those products you'd be hard-pressed to find elsewhere (and if you did it'd be very expensive.)

bysdjimbob, September 25, 2008
even better is their freeze dried rambutan, but these are great as an alternative snack.

Mangosteen have a ton of antioxidants, but unfortunately these are all in the very dark and very bitter rind, not the white fruit that you eat. If you've ever cut open a fresh one and squeeze too hard while pulling the halves apart, the rind juices coat the fruit and it ruins them. So I think the health claims are bunk!
